Product Overview
The Siemens 6ES7615-4DF10-0AB0 represents a specialized technology CPU within the SIMATIC S7-1500 family, designed specifically for drive control applications. It integrates SINAMICS S120 capabilities directly into the controller hardware.
This model supports advanced motion control tasks through its built-in technology functions, allowing for precise synchronization and positioning of axes in complex industrial environments without additional external modules.
Technical Review Notes
- Integrated SINAMICS S120 drive control functionality reduces hardware complexity and simplifies system architecture for motion control applications requiring tight synchronization between drives and controllers.
- Input and output configurations include twelve digital inputs alongside sixteen combined digital input/output points, providing flexible connectivity for various sensor and actuator types in automated systems.
- Four DRIVE-CLiQ interfaces enable direct connection to SINAMICS drives, ensuring high-speed data exchange and simplified cabling for drive-related communication within the automation network structure.
- Three PROFINET ports offer robust Ethernet-based communication capabilities, supporting standard I/O data transfer and real-time applications essential for modern distributed automation architectures and networks.
- A single PROFIBUS interface provides legacy fieldbus connectivity options, allowing integration with older devices or specific industrial protocols that require serial communication for process control tasks.
- The system requires a SIMATIC Memory Card for operation, which stores operating system images and configuration data necessary for booting and running the technology CPU functions effectively.

Parameter Review
- Physical dimensions are recorded as 56.00 x 35.00 x 6.00 cm, providing spatial requirements for cabinet layout planning and mounting space allocation in control panels.
- The net weight is listed at 2.4 Kg, which influences structural support requirements and handling procedures during installation and maintenance activities in industrial settings.
- Supported firmware versions include SIMATIC S7-1500 FW up to V3.1, ensuring application context with established technology versions up to V8.0 for known application scenarios.
- SINAMICS firmware support extends to versions V5.2 and V5.2 SP3, defining the operational envelope for drive-related functions and communication protocols within the integrated system.
- Interface counts specify twelve digital inputs, sixteen digital I/O, four DRIVE-CLiQ connections, three PROFINET ports, and one PROFIBUS port for comprehensive connectivity options.
